For the incoming security reviewer: Driftgate holds Avro schemas for all Corvane event streams. Compatibility mode is backward-transitive on production subjects; staging is permissive. Schema writes go through CI only — the human write path was disabled last quarter, which is why the audit log looks quiet. Open items: two deprecated subjects pending deletion, and the mTLS cert rotation scheduled for next month. Admin access to the registry's sealed config, should you need to inspect it, requires the recovery passphrase below.

vault phrase of yawip-kahof = eliys-norius-istix-eliix-praael-druix-fraael-novdor-noviel-noveth

## Deployment

Flagstem is deployed through the standard Driftway pipeline. Each rollout targets staging first, where flags are evaluated against synthetic traffic for at least one hour. Promotion to production requires a green check from the evaluation job. The service reads its settings at startup only, so config changes require a restart. New deployments should start from the following default configuration.

deployment values, yageg-hahig:
WENAEL_HOST=wenael.tolvaqlabs.internal
WENAEL_PORT=4000

Action item from the Pellmarsh checkout outage: add a recurring load test that replays peak-hour traffic against staging before each release. The harness lives in `loadtest/checkout`; run it with the standard profile unless told otherwise. Ramp rates and concurrency are set by the constants below.

tuning constants:
RATE_LIMITS = {
    "wenwyn": 5,
    "druael": 1,
}